๐ช๐ต๐ฎ๐ ๐ฎ๐ฟ๐ฒ ๐ฅ๐ถ๐ด๐ถ๐ฑ ๐ฃ๐ฎ๐ฐ๐ธ๐ฎ๐ด๐ถ๐ป๐ด ๐ฅ๐ฎ๐ ๐ ๐ฎ๐๐ฒ๐ฟ๐ถ๐ฎ๐น๐?
Rigid packaging raw materials refer to the solid materials used to create containers, boxes, and other packaging solutions that maintain their shape. These materials are typically manufactured from plastics, metals, glass, or paperboard. Rigid packaging is known for its durability and strength, making it suitable for protecting products during transportation and storage. Unlike flexible packaging, rigid packaging does not conform to the shape of the contents it holds.
The primary uses of rigid packaging raw materials span across various industries, including food and beverage, pharmaceuticals, cosmetics, and consumer goods. They are utilized to create bottles, jars, boxes, and other containers that ensure product integrity and shelf life. In addition to protection, rigid packaging also plays a crucial role in branding and marketing, as it often features designs that attract consumers.
In today's market, the demand for rigid packaging raw materials is growing, spurred by the increasing need for sustainable and recyclable packaging solutions. Companies are focusing on reducing their environmental impact, which has led to innovations in material sourcing and production. The industry is evolving with trends such as lightweight packaging and the use of biodegradable materials, positioning rigid packaging as a key component in modern supply chains.

๐ฃ๐ฟ๐ผ๐ฑ๐๐ฐ๐ ๐ฉ๐ฎ๐ฟ๐ถ๐ฎ๐ป๐๐ ๐ฎ๐ป๐ฑ ๐ฆ๐๐ฏ๐ฐ๐ฎ๐๐ฒ๐ด๐ผ๐ฟ๐ถ๐ฒ๐
Rigid packaging raw materials encompass a diverse range of product variants designed to meet specific market needs. Each variant serves distinct applications and offers unique features.
Polyethylene Terephthalate (PET)
PET is widely used for beverage bottles and food containers due to its excellent barrier properties and recyclability. It is lightweight yet strong, making it an ideal choice for consumer products.
High-Density Polyethylene (HDPE)
HDPE is known for its durability and chemical resistance. It is commonly used for containers that hold various products, including household cleaners and personal care items.
Polypropylene (PP)
PP is versatile and can be used for packaging a variety of products, from food containers to automotive parts. It is known for its clarity, strength, and resistance to impact.
Glass
Glass packaging offers a premium feel and is often used for high-end products such as cosmetics and gourmet food items. It is fully recyclable and provides an excellent barrier against contaminants.
Cardboard
Cardboard is utilized for creating boxes and packaging solutions for shipping and retail. It is lightweight and can be produced in various strengths to meet different needs.

๐๐ผ๐บ๐ฝ๐น๐ถ๐ฎ๐ป๐ฐ๐ฒ ๐ฎ๐ป๐ฑ ๐๐ฒ๐ฟ๐๐ถ๐ณ๐ถ๐ฐ๐ฎ๐๐ถ๐ผ๐ป๐
Compliance and certifications play a critical role in the rigid packaging industry, ensuring that materials meet safety and quality standards.
Relevant quality standards, such as ISO 9001, focus on quality management systems, ensuring that manufacturers maintain consistent quality throughout their processes. HACCP (Hazard Analysis Critical Control Point) is essential for food safety, ensuring that food packaging minimizes risks of contamination.
Industry certifications, such as CE marking, signify that products meet European health, safety, and environmental protection standards. This is particularly important for packaging used in the food and pharmaceutical sectors.
Safety and testing requirements are also crucial, as they ensure that packaging materials do not leach harmful substances into products. Additionally, regional compliance considerations vary, and businesses must be aware of local regulations regarding packaging materials to ensure full compliance.
